2005 Cadillac Catera vs. 1993 Lotec Testa de Oro

To start off, 2005 Cadillac Catera is newer by 12 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1993 Lotec Testa de Oro.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1993 Lotec Testa de Oro would be higher. At 4,943 cc, 1993 Lotec Testa de Oro is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1993 Lotec Testa de Oro (742 HP @ 6400 RPM) has 542 more horse power than 2005 Cadillac Catera. (200 HP @ 6000 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1993 Lotec Testa de Oro should accelerate faster than 2005 Cadillac Catera.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2005 Cadillac Catera weights approximately 55 kg more than 1993 Lotec Testa de Oro.

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1993 Lotec Testa de Oro (900 Nm @ 5000 RPM) has 640 more torque (in Nm) than 2005 Cadillac Catera. (260 Nm @ 3600 RPM). This means 1993 Lotec Testa de Oro will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2005 Cadillac Catera. 2005 Cadillac Catera has automatic transmission and 1993 Lotec Testa de Oro has manual transmission. 1993 Lotec Testa de Oro will offer better control over acceleration and deceleration in addition to better fuel efficiency overall. 2005 Cadillac Catera will be easier to drive especially in heavy traffic.

Compare all specifications:

2005 Cadillac Catera 1993 Lotec Testa de Oro
Make Cadillac Lotec
Model Catera Testa de Oro
Year Released 2005 1993
Body Type Sedan Coupe
Engine Position Front Middle
Engine Size 2962 cc 4943 cc
Valves per Cylinder 4 valves 4 valves
Horse Power 200 HP 742 HP
Engine RPM 6000 RPM 6400 RPM
Torque 260 Nm 900 Nm
Torque RPM 3600 RPM 5000 RPM
Engine Bore Size 86 mm 82 mm
Engine Stroke Size 85 mm 78 mm
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line
Top Speed 204 km/hour 347 km/hour
Drive Type Rear Rear
Transmission Type Automatic Manual
Number of Seats 5 seats 2 seats
Number of Doors 4 doors 2 doors
Vehicle Weight 1705 kg 1650 kg
